Today i wanted to change my leaky pinion seal and 1st,the pinion nut was hand tight.(is this normal?)
2nd, two of the five shims are damaged (see pic) can i just change the shims with new ones and put all back together?
3rd, what do i torgue the pinion nut to?

Pinion nut torque = 250-270 foot pounds.
The shims control the preload on the pinion bearings. The bearing may have been damaged when the nut backed off, allowing a no preload condition.

the bearing appears to be good, so how do i go about putting it back together? just replace the shims and tighten to torque specs? or do i need to torque using nut without the seal on?

If you are not going to change any bearings, you could replace the shims with the same size and retorque to specs. But there would be no way to accurately check bearing preload. You should be able to rotate the pinion by hand with the correct torque on the nut. If you can't, there is to much preload and you will have add to the shim thickness.
